What makes this app unique?
Organizations hire Konexus to maintain business continuity and incident response coordination during network outages and global crises.
For Organizations and enterprise teams requiring critical event management, emergency notification, and business continuity coordination.
What does it look like?
Key features
Real-time translation of Chat, Alerts, Polls, and Tasks across 100+ languages
Targeted communication to users within a map-selected geofence using ESRI mapping tools
Offline-accessible repository for company safety procedures, policy documents, and evacuation maps

Key takeaways for Konexus
Where is it heading?
The enterprise crisis management market is shifting toward platforms that offer integrated threat intelligence and high-velocity notification reliability. Konexus is currently exposed due to critical technical debt, and without immediate stabilization, enterprise clients will migrate to more reliable alternatives like AlertMedia or PagerDuty.
- Persistent login failures on modern hardware prevent user access, which directly erodes the platform's reliability for critical crisis management workflows.
- The lack of push notification functionality prevents users from receiving time-sensitive alerts, leading to a loss of trust in the app's primary alerting function.
